Add to basketPaperback. Condition: New. Print on Demand. This book offers a thorough examination of the Payaguá, a historically isolated and indomitable tribe of South America. Situated on the border of Paraguay and Bolivia, the tribe has a rich history of resistance against European colonizers. The author, a respected explorer, provides a detailed account of the Payaguá people, their customs, beliefs, language, and the challenges they face in the present day. Through extensive research, the author sheds new light on the Payaguá's origins, their relationship with neighboring tribes, and the impact of European settlement on their way of life. This work is a valuable resource for those interested in South American history, indigenous cultures, and the ongoing struggle for the preservation of traditional ways of life. Published by Dufour, Mulat et Boulangwe, Éditeurs 1860-1862, Paris, 1860
8 tomes bound in 4 volumes (27x18 cm). Contemporary red morocco bindings, blindstamped; spines with ribbons and gilt titles; marbled endpapers. Each volume about 500 pages. With together 64 steelengravings: frontispiece, portrait and 62 topogaphical views, 8 large folding maps in colours, 7 line-engravings and 16 handcoloured plates of local inhabitants. - Some light, mainly marginal waterstains and a few spots in places, but over all a good set with all the maps and plates according to "Placement des gravures" at the end. The frontispiece is entitled "Muse de la Géographie", the portrait is of Malte-Brun.'The line-engravings are about the "Théorie de la Géographie". The maps: worldmap in hemispheres "Mappe-Monde 1856" (66x54 cm), map with 5 insets "Géographie ancienne", maps of "Asie", "Océanie", "Afrique", "Amérique", "Europe" and "France". The plates of the regional costumes engraved after Philippoteaux. 9500g.
